High Resolution Melt Analysis (HRM or HRMA), is really a publish-PCR analytical strategy. The goal DNA is treated with sodium bisulfite, which chemically converts unmethylated cytosines into uracils, although methylated cytosines are preserved. PCR amplification is then completed with primers made to amplify equally methylated and unmethylated templates.

Expression of selected genes, for example, People coding for pilus expression in E. coli, is controlled by the methylation of GATC web-sites while in the promoter location in the gene operon. The cells' environmental problems just soon after DNA replication ascertain no matter whether Dam is blocked from methylating a region proximal to or distal from your promoter region.

the appearance of single-cell RNA sequencing (scRNA-seq) enabled the characterization of gene expression changes together the neurogenic lineage at unprecedented resolution4,5,six. These studies showed that NSCs can be found in the quiescent or an active condition. Quiescent NSCs Convey genes related to their astrocyte phenotype, like genes involved with lipid metabolism and glycolysis, which can be step by step downregulated in the course of the changeover to the Lively NSC point out. Thus, quiescent NSCs Use a transcriptome that may be no distinctive from that of other astrocytes, including the parenchymal astrocytes of the adjacent striatum and cortex, which might be generally considered non-neurogenic.
